In 2014, MV Agusta had three displacement options for their naked Brutale – a 675, 800, and 1090. For most riders, the 800 was the Goldilocks bike due to an impressive power-to-weight ratio and even better handling. MCN called it, “The best Brutale to date regardless of the number of cylinders or capacity.” The 798cc triple engine produced 125 horsepower and 60 lb-ft of torque, and MV partnered that with a best-in-class electronics package which included ride by wire throttle, four riding modes, and eight-level traction control. The physical components were as good as the digital ones, with Marzocchi/Sachs adjustable suspension and Brembo radially-mounted brakes.

In 2017, MV Agusta gave the Brutale a special RC (Reparto Corse) model just like they had done with their sport bikes. The limited edition received a SC-Project titanium exhaust (boosting power output to 150 bhp @ 12,800 rpm), extra carbon fiber bodywork, RC-specific forged wheels, and vibrant RC-specific graphics adorned with 37 to celebrate the number of world championship constructors’ titles won by the Varese based firm.
